TLC’s Chilli says she is “not MAGA” after reports of donations to Trump campaign

TLC’s Chilli has stated that she is “not MAGA” after reports emerged that she had donated to Donald Trump’s 2024 presidential campaign.

Rozonda “Chilli” Thomas is one third of the hugely successful ‘90s Atlanta girl group and in Federal Election Commission filings that have been uncovered by The Independent and MeidasTouch, it has been revealed that Thomas donated to Trump’s campaign, as well as the National Republican Senatorial Committee and Ted Cruz’s 2024 election campaign.

The bulk of her donations went to Trump’s run for US President two years ago and in total the payments total just under $900 (£675).

In response to the reports, Thomas has written on Instagram: “I WANT TO BE CLEAR: I am not MAGA and do not support any of the many policies that are causing great harm to the American people. I made a mistake too many make: I did not read the fine print. I thought I was supporting causes against human trafficking and for veterans.”

She continued: “Two things I care deeply about as my dad is a veteran and everyone knows I love children. I have learned a valuable lesson and ask for grace as I navigate this.”

Thomas has also shared a separate video message after she caused controversy for sharing an Instagram post that claimed Michelle Obama was transgender. She said she was “not being very computer savvy” in resharing the post, and added that she had the “utmost respect and admiration for Michelle Obama” and “would never say or do anything that is disrespectful to her or to any woman”.

Other musicians have been much less enthusiastic about Trump in recent weeks, with Bruce Springsteen performing at an anti-Trump ‘No Kings’ protest yesterday (March 28), where he played his new song ‘Streets Of Minneapolis’, inspired by the killings of Renee Good and Alex Pretti by ICE agents earlier this year.

Jack White has been another to repeatedly share his anger at the president, recently criticising the Treasury Department’s plans to put Trump’s signature on all new US paper currency.

As for TLC, they are set to be the subject of the upcoming jukebox musical Crazysexycool, which is set to premiere in Washington DC on June 12.
